WebJerry Bridges: The Providence of Jesus. The feeding of the five thousand, recorded in Matthew 14:13–21, is probably the most well known of all of Jesus’ miracles. It is the only one recorded by all four of the gospel writers (see Mark 6:30–44; Luke 9:10–19 ; John 6:1–14 ). It is also one that skeptics have most often tried to explain ... Web19 okt. 2012 · The feeding of the 5000 is a symbolic miracle in which Jesus departs to a lonely place and provides a crowd with miraculous food in the wilderness. Everyone eats until they are satisfied and there is a great quantity which remains. As early as Albert Schweitzer, this event has been seen as an anticipation of the eschatological feast.
